One cup of Ramen with soup is around 238 grams and contains approximately 1038 calories, 24 grams of protein, 41 grams of fat, and 150 grams of carbohydrates.

Ramen With Soup is a delightful and comforting dish originating from Japan, featuring delicate noodles served in a savory broth. Traditionally made with rich, slow-simmered stock from meat, fish, or vegetables, it's infused with umami flavors and topped with ingredients like tender slices of pork, green onions, and soft-boiled eggs. Packed with carbohydrates for energy, it also includes nutritious elements like protein and fresh vegetables. While indulgent, you can customize your bowl for a healthier twist by choosing lighter broths and adding more greens. Each slurp offers a taste of tradition, warmth, and satisfaction.
